Printability & Material Performance
PETG is widely valued for its balance between strength and ease of use. It typically prints with less warping than ABS while providing greater toughness and temperature resistance than standard PLA.
Key performance characteristics include:
- Strong layer adhesion
- Good impact resistance
- Slight flexibility before breaking
- Glossy surface finish
- Reliable bed adhesion
- Reduced cracking and shrinkage
For best results, use moderate cooling and ensure proper first-layer adhesion. PETG can bond strongly to certain build surfaces, so using an appropriate release method or build sheet is recommended.
As with most PETG materials, keeping filament dry helps maintain optimal print quality and minimizes stringing or surface artifacts.
